Tom Ammiano Endorses Matt Gonzalez for Mayor

Endorsement from Key Mayoral Hopeful Adds to Gonzalez Momentum

(San Francisco) — Supervisor Tom Ammiano endorsed Matt Gonzalez for mayor of San Francisco in the December 9 runoff against Gavin Newsom. Ammiano represents another major Democratic endorsement for Gonzalez and the fifth member of the Board of Supervisors to endorse his campaign. Thus far, Newsom has only garnered two endorsements from board colleagues.

“I'm honored to have Tom Ammiano's endorsement,” stated Matt Gonzalez, President of the San Francisco Board of Supervisors. “Tom is a man of great integrity and a champion of important progressive causes.”

"I feel that that Matt Gonzalez is the best candidate to serve the needs of all San Franciscans,” stated Supervisor Tom Ammiano.
